Meaning of the Name Winslet

Winslet is an English surname derived from the Old English word ‘wynn’ meaning 'joy' or 'delight', and the suffix ‘-slet’ meaning 'a small hill' or 'slope'. The name signifies someone who lived on or near a joyous or delightful hill. It is also associated with the English actress Kate Winslet, known for her roles in Titanic and The Reader.

Popularity of the Name Winslet

The popularity for the name Winslet peaked in popularity in the year 2018 with 19 births, which ranked number 11,148 out of 29,661 unique names for that year. Winslet had the most female births in 2018 with 19, which ranked number 6,239 out of 18,126 female names for that year.
